This is where the cultural landscape of the Upper Middle Rhine Valley begins, which was declared a UNESCO World Heritage Site in 2002. The winery and most of their are situated in the middle of this region with views of castles and imposing steep slopes, such as the Assmannshäuser Höllenberg (we know, it's fun to say). The steep vineyards are characterized by quartzite and clay/slate, and the predominant grape variety around Assmannshausen is mainly Pinot Noir While Kesseler specializes in high-quality red wines (Pinot Noir), they also have first-class Riesling vineyards in the lower and middle Rheingau.
